E93: Save the Space Colony

Act One

7-Zark-7 is always on the alert for sneak attacks from enemy aliens from outer space at Center Neptune, a peaceful looking base in the ocean. He's in the middle of a ten second oil break using a "vintage ten four" that Princess brought him back from Venus. He likes the smooth body of it that is only from imports. Zark calls up a book on the history of planet Pluto where his counterpart Susan works in the Early Warning System. Zark says Pluto is 3,666 million miles from the sun, about 40 times the distance that Earth is from the sun (true fact!).

Speaking of Susan, she calls reporting a UFO (Unidentified Flying Object) headed toward planet Zeebor. A space colony is located there and Zark notifies Security. He also detects some strange movement in the ocean and alerts the colonists to move to their bombproof shelters right away, just in case the UFO is from "you know where."

Zoltar laughs maniacally as "The Great Spectra Offensive" kicks off taking over planets in that solar system and then onto every other one in the Milky Way. In the ocean, a fish-like mech with glowing red eyes sits and waits. The captain of the mech, in a bluish fish costume and mask, tells Zoltar that the Luminous One wishes to speak to him. Zoltar turns his chair around, ordering Pesca (the captain) to prepare his men and equipment for battle. Zoltar then skips to the elevator singing "Tra la la la la, Tra la la la la" to confer with the Spirit and receive blessings for this mission.

Zoltar and the Luminous One discuss the mission with Zoltar saying they're only awaiting word from the Luminous One to commence the attack. The Luminous One wants to make certain that Center Neptune is unaware of their presence. Zoltar says their "spy beams" cannot penetrate the base's walls. The Luminous One orders the attack and Zoltar leaves to make it happen.

Zark has informed Chief Anderson of the activity on Zeebor and he has a tough decision ahead of him. The team is in various states of waiting but also a bit downtrodden. They grouse about the 'hurry up and wait' mentality with Mark being the firs to speak up. Jason adds it would be nice to know what they're supposed to do before they're too old to do it. Princess complains they've been waiting for hours without the chief saying one word. Keyop suggests they go surfing while Tiny says he hasn't eaten anything for over an hour. Suddenly, the phone rings. It's Zark confirming the space colony has been attacked but everyone has been evacuated and are safe. The team is stunned because they can hear Zark!

On Zeebor, the fish mech plows through the ocean and fires missiles into its main city destroying several buildings. Zoltar laughs again saying they caught them off-guard. Back at the base, Chief Anderson hangs up the phone and Mark anxiously asks what's going on. Jason answers that one of their space colonies is under attack and the team runs for the door. Chief Anderson makes them stop and confirms Jason's statement. However, he explains that while he feels the same as the team, they can't go – "it's a trap." Chief Anderson sits at his desk telling the team Spectra is waiting for them to arrive. Mark retorts it's a chance they'll have to take with Princess adding, "Our friends are up there! … We have to help them!" Keyop is willing to go alone while Tiny back him saying they need to stop Spectra from wrecking the space colony. The team heads to the door but Chief Anderson presses a button locking them in! Jason is stopped in his tracks with Keyop running into him as the door slams down. Jason turns, "What's going on?" The chief tells them they're grounded for now because they can't risk sending the team to Zeebor, not right now.

The conditions on Zeebor are terrible with the colony in flames! However, the people are in a shelter waiting out the attack. It's a working theory that Spectra went after the space colony specifically to lure G-Force to Zeebor.

Zoltar toasts a glass of wine to the destruction of Zeebor as he watches the flames dance on the video monitor. He knows G-Force can't resist going to the aid of a "stricken planet" and know his plan is working beautifully. An eerie whistle makes Zoltar break his wine glass as he completely spooks. Pesca reports and Zoltars chews him out for sneaking up on him. The captain informs Zoltar that G-Force can't approach the planet without them knowing about it. Zoltar is pleased with that part and orders Pesca back to his post – any mistakes are not an option. Zoltar ponders why G-Force hasn't shown yet and sets up another attack. Spectra keeps pounding Zeebor including launching "ground borers" from a large control room. The borers take out the defense forces.

Chief Anderson has a discussion on the phone about Zeebor's situation. While he understands they're taking a beating, he explains to the other end that he must be allowed to do things his way or they risk losing all of Zeebor. Chief Anderson assesses the situation in his office, deciding they can't wait any longer. He walks to the room where G-Force is locked up and he opens the door only to have Mark walk away from him and the rest of the team not pay attention. Chief Anderson enters, proclaiming they're headed for Zeebor and makes them gather around the map he lays out. The chief points out that Zoltar will be expecting them to land where they always do. Mark notes it's the only place they can land while Jason points out they'll be spotted if the arrive on the day side. Chief Anderson tells them they'll be approaching from the night side. He goes to say they'll be running with no lights to a small strip with an abandoned tower – all by feel. He tells them "Godspeed and Good Luck." The team salutes, chants "G-Force!" and takes off running for the Phoenix.

The Phoenix launches for Zeebor and flies through space finally touching down much to Zark's relief. His Triaxial Synthesizers had been in a nervous state until they landed safely. Zark points out they're safely on the ground, but the real work has just begun. On Zeebor, Tiny notices that no one seemed to have spotted them. Jason says, "No, we'd heard from 'em by now." Mark spots the abandoned tower and figures they can use it for a home base. The five make a run for it eventually arriving. Mark warns them to "watch the glass" as he breaks a window to gain entry.

Once inside, they see forgotten paperwork scattered about and several cobwebs among the broken windows. A group of bats fly through with Keyop jumping at the movement. Then a whole slew fly around scaring the crap out of Keyop who falls through a window into the building. Princess runs over and yells at Keyop to fly but Zark cuts the telecommunications for security reasons. He hopes Keyop landed safely and not into some sort of trap.

Act Two

Zark paces in the control room while 1-Rover-1 watches because he's pretty sure Keyop is all right but he doesn't know for sure. He says Keyop is "a sturdy fellow" but still. Zark's puzzled as to why Spectra would invade the space colony in the first place. There are several other planets with lots more to offer and make far better targets. Zark needs to see what's going on on Zeebor.

The team flies down to where Keyop fell with no luck finding him. Tiny even makes a new hole in the building next to where Keyop fell through. When they've landed, Mark tells him "to sound off." Keyop yells from yet another level below them! Keyop's wings are hung up on an antique airplane. Mark leaps down and cuts him loose causing Keyop to fall to the ground. Princess goes to him and asks if he's okay. Keyop responds, "Been better."

Jason surveys the building telling Mark to look around – it's an underground hangar. Mark says he understands the hangar part, but not the underground part. Tiny taps the wall finding it hollow and he beats a hole into it with the butt of his gun. Tiny discovers another room on the other side. Princess is shocked while Mark orders Jason to "get the drill." Jason works on making the hole large enough for them to step through. Jason is the first and Mark realizes they've stumbled onto Spectra's arsenal. Princess comments it's a great hiding place. Mark wants to put the place "out of business" and Tiny wants to do it because he loves fireworks. Jason tells everybody to hold on and not waste the ammunition. He wants to "surprise Zoltar with a little present." The team hands over all their homing devices, which Jason rigs to the missiles. Keyop says, "Flying hot foot for Zoltar." Mark agrees and thinks this is a great idea.

Jason completes the task and wonder what Zoltar's response will be when he see the missiles "climb into his lap." Keyop makes the comment that he would like to be there but Jason cracks, "If you were there, Shorty, you wouldn't have time to enjoy it. You'd be pulling out splinters." Mark then orders Tiny back to the Phoenix while the rest check out what else the tower has in store. Tiny grouses a bit about how he always misses the fun but Mark points out it's no fun if he's not standing by. Tiny goes on saying how everyone else can fly the Phoenix but they "never get left behind." Tiny leaves to go back to the ship and Mark asks the others if they should find out what the building leads to.

Zoltar has since poured himself another glass of wine and holds in his hand a cassette of Spectra's plan for conquest made by the Great Spirit. Zoltar and his men salute the plan while G-Force secretly watches from above. Zoltar tells his men there will soon be no Federation, only slaves for Spectra. Mark wants to grab the plans and Princess says they need to snag the cassette. Zoltar inserts the cassette saying the Luminous One demands loyalty. But a goon interrupts, informing Zoltar that someone has broken into the arsenal! Zoltar knows it's G-Force who broke in "unseen." He orders his men to alert security and find them.

Zoltar goes off, cursing at the team and wondering why the Great Spirit allows the team to torment so much. He says they move like smoke, first they're there then they're not. He vows to get them before they make him insane. Suddenly, the lights turn off and spotlights are turned on. He orders the rest of the men to discover who is behind the goings on. As Zoltar is about to drink another drink, the eerie whistling happens again. He calls out but knows there's no one in the room. After the wine bottle drops to the floor, Zoltar starts hitting his head to make the insanity stop. The whistling keeps up and the tablecloths move. Turns out, Zoltar is afraid of ghosts! "The flip side of the mighty Zoltar."

Mark stands before him with the other three telling Zoltar his "evil" Spirit can't help him now. Mark demands Zoltar's surrender and the cassette with the plans. Zoltar refuses on both counts and gives the team a bit of a surprise – an exploding capsule he spit from his mouth. The team leaps away from the explosion and Mark throws his sonic boomerang to dislodge the tape. Princess and Keyop make a grab for it with their weapons as Zoltar tries to reach for it. Zoltar makes a getaway but Mark is rebuffed when he tries to give chase. Princess says Keyop has the tape but before they leave, Mark wants to "redecorate." He tosses explosives and the four leap to safety and the goons nearly catch up.

Zoltar retreats to his fish mech, cursing the meddling Earthlings. He doesn't know how he will explain it to the Luminous One. Zoltar vows that there will be nothing left of Zeebor but dust due to Spectra's defeat. The team makes it out of the base while Pesca orders the missiles fired. Outside, the team watches the mech raises up and Mark calls Tiny for a pick up. The team takes off running while the building where the mech sat lies in ruin. Tiny moves the Phoenix in for a swift pick up. They take off following the mech.

On board the Phoenix, Mark asks Jason when will the missiles explode. Jason answers, as he stands by the missile launch, it shouldn't be long after they're fired and they turn for home. Tiny tells Jason it was a "good trick" on his part as he flies the Phoenix at a low altitude. They eventually catch up with the fish mech where they dodge missiles and fire one of their own. Mark considers it done but Jason wants to stick around and watch his handiwork play out. He explains Zoltar should be getting suspicious pretty soon as the missiles turn and close in.

A goon watches the radarscope as the missiles hone in on the mech. Zoltar orders the escape ship launched while the fish mech crashes and the four missiles explode. The main ship explodes in a hug fireball with Keyop yelling, "Bull's eye!" Jason calmly walks to his station and sits contemplating Chief Anderson's orders. Jason says he must have known what he was doing by preventing them from jumping the gun. But the destruction of the main ship will make him happy, even if Zoltar and his men got away. Mark says what will really make him happy is the cassette of Spectra's plan for conquering the galaxy.

Mark hands off the tape to Chief Anderson who can't believe it – they have Spectra right where they want them. But when he tries to play it, the tape self-destructs! From the highest high to the lowest low, Chief Anderson is gut punched. Mark states they're right back where they started. Zark knows this is a major disappointment but the team did a great job in stopping the invasion of the space colony on Zeebor.

Zark says G-Force will meet Zoltar anywhere in the galaxy to continue to repel the evil forces. He wishes he could go out with G-Force at some point. Zark would use his boomerang against Zoltar if he tried to run to an escape ship. Zark says he would cut the fuel lines and apprehend the "scoundrel" himself and drag him in for trial. 1-Rover-1 yips, reminding Zark that he gets airsick if he flies higher than the control room. Zark resigns himself to doing his part for G-Force and salutes.
